P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ES- Set-up, start and shut down waste treatment center equipment (wash, burners, waste treatment station and distiller.
- Monitor all waste water station meters; maintain accurate and timely records of meter readings and other pertinent information.
- Perform chemical titrations.
- Clean the wash, waste water system, de-ionizing system and the compressor.
- Transport and store chemicals.
- Troubleshoot and repair paint line maintenance problems.
- React to crashes in the wash and ovens.
- Enter confined spaces.
- Maintain and replenish lacquer thinner distiller.
- Breakdown and rebuild racks for cleaning.
- Assure quality standards understood and they are met.
- Ability to constructively work with others.
- Perform Safety audits.
- Follow standard work, control plans, and written work instructions.
- Participate in continuous improvement process and other lean initiatives.
- Coach and train new associates.
- Assure conformance with the 5S program.
- Assure compliance with all safety related safety policies and procedures.
- Understand and participate in achieving departmental and company goals.
- Serve as a member of the Paint Line team by providing assistance as required.
- Assist with hazardous waste management.
